Definition of justice in English:

noun1

Just behavior or treatment:

a concern for justice, peace, and genuine respect for people1.1

The quality of being fair and reasonable:

the justice of his case1.2

The administration of the law or authority in maintaining this:

a tragic miscarriage of justice

Origin

Late Old English iustise 'administration of the law', via Old French from Latin justitia,

from justus Late Middle English: via Old French from Latin justus, from jus 'law, right'.
